WebJul 30, 2024 · In my experience adding a fuel valve to a small engine depends upon where it will fit. Most cases you are limited by room. Preferable closest to the tank outlet. I've learned to purge the engine and carb of all fuel when not in use by shutting off the fuel supply and let engine die for lack of fuel and adding choke to be sure carb bowl empties. Start your engines… Regularly run your portable generator to prevent gas from settling, going stale, and keep fuel moving through the lines. The longer you wait, the more times you will notice it takes pulling the starter cord to get and keep it running.
